{"id":757,"date":"2023-02-10T19:21:02","date_gmt":"2023-02-10T17:21:02","guid":{"rendered":"https:\/\/www.wurzelausdrei.at\/blog\/?p=757"},"modified":"2023-02-10T19:21:02","modified_gmt":"2023-02-10T17:21:02","slug":"job-projekte-3-ai-ist-not-watching-you-cam-shutter","status":"publish","type":"post","link":"https:\/\/www.wurzelausdrei.at\/blog\/?p=757","title":{"rendered":"Job Projekte #3 AI ist NOT watching you &#8211; Cam Shutter"},"content":{"rendered":"<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-large is-resized\"><a href=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-scaled.jpeg\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-768x1024.jpeg\" alt=\"\" class=\"wp-image-761\" width=\"384\" height=\"512\" srcset=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-768x1024.jpeg 768w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-225x300.jpeg 225w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-1152x1536.jpeg 1152w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-1536x2048.jpeg 1536w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1711-scaled.jpeg 1920w\" sizes=\"(max-width: 384px) 100vw, 384px\" \/><\/a><\/figure><\/div>\n\n\n<p><\/p>\n\n\n\n<p><strong>Vorgeschichte:<\/strong><\/p>\n\n\n\n<p>Bedingt durch Industrie 4.0 h\u00e4ufen sich auch bei uns die Projekte, in denen k\u00fcnstliche Intelligenzen immer mehr eine Rolle spielen. Bei den meisten Aufgaben f\u00fcr die KI\u00b4s handelt es sich um irgendwelche Kontroll- und \u00dcberwachungsmechanismen. Um diese Aufgaben zu erf\u00fcllen reicht die &#8222;Standardsensorik&#8220; oft nicht  nicht mehr aus, somit erfordern gewisse Aufgaben &#8222;echte Augen&#8220; f\u00fcr den blechernen Mitarbeiter. In dem konkreten Fall geht es darum, dass der digitale Mitarbeiter die Bewegungen eines Schwei\u00dfroboters analysieren und optimieren soll. In dem Raum wo Mensch und Maschine mit Augen zusammen arbeiten sollen st\u00f6\u00dft man auf rechtliche und pers\u00f6nliche Probleme.<\/p>\n\n\n\n<p><\/p>\n\n\n\n<p><strong>Die Problemstellung:<\/strong><\/p>\n\n\n\n<p>Die Roboterzelle, die von Mensch und KI gemeinsam genutzt werden soll hat die rechtliche Auflage, dass die Personen, wenn sie den Arbeitsraum betreten, nicht gefilmt werden d\u00fcrfen. Was die pers\u00f6nliche Seite angeht so haben gewisse Menschen Angst davor was man nicht alles b\u00f6ses mit dem Videomaterial anfangen k\u00f6nnte auf dem sie zu sehen sind. Um das alles zu vermeiden war der urspr\u00fcngliche Plan von dem Projektteam, dass im JOG Modus die Spannung vom POE Injektor der Cam ausgeschaltet wird. Wie ich ihnen erkl\u00e4ren durfte ist das ein suboptimale Idee und zwar aus folgenden Gr\u00fcnden: <\/p>\n\n\n\n<ol class=\"wp-block-list\"><li>Es wird h\u00e4ufig und schnell zwischen Auto und JOG geschaltet<\/li><li>Dauerndes Spannung aus und wieder ein tut dem Prozessor der Kamera sicher nicht gut<\/li><li>Die Kamera muss sich jedes mal am Netzwerk neu anmelden <\/li><li>Es gehen mind. 2 Minuten bei jedem Neustart an Filmmaterial f\u00fcr die KI verloren<\/li><\/ol>\n\n\n\n<p>Eigentlich wollte ich nur Ideen spenden und mich aus der Geschichte raus halten. Funktionierte wieder mal ganz toll &#8230;. nicht !<\/p>\n\n\n\n<p><\/p>\n\n\n\n<p><strong>Mein L\u00f6sungsansatz:<\/strong><\/p>\n\n\n\n<p>Da man die Kamera so nicht schalten konnte und es keine andere M\u00f6glichkeit gab die KI Blind zu machen, brachte ich als L\u00f6sung einen elektromechanischen Shutter, wie man sie von Laseranlagen kennt um den Strahl zu blockieren, ins Gespr\u00e4ch. Urspr\u00fcnglich dachte ich, dass sich das damit f\u00fcr mich erledigt h\u00e4tte, bis mich der Anruf ereilte, dass sie sowas nicht besorgen k\u00f6nnen und wir eine L\u00f6sung brauchen. Somit sollte es eine Bastel-Sonderl\u00f6sung werden. Ein Zusatzwunsch war auch, dass die Shutterposition optisch signalisiert werden soll, so wie die ber\u00fchmte rote Leuchte bei der Fernsehkamera. Wie \u00fcblich durfte die ganze Geschichte nicht zu viel kosten und was die Lieferanten angeht sind wir auch sehr beschr\u00e4nkt. Um die mechanische Bewegung auszuf\u00fchren w\u00e4hlte ich ein Modellbauservo, dies hatte den Hintergrund, dass es gar nicht sicher war ob die Webcam und deren Wei\u00dfabgleich mit den Lichtbogen zurechtkommen w\u00fcrde. Ich k\u00f6nnte also auch ein UV Sperrfilter davor positionieren falls das einmal n\u00f6tig werden w\u00fcrde. Die Form der Kamera war mal wieder sehr undankbar um daran etwas zu montieren, was es n\u00f6tig machte die ganze Halterung mit Fusion 360 und dem 3D Drucker herzustellen.<\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-large is-resized\"><a href=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-scaled.jpeg\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-768x1024.jpeg\" alt=\"\" class=\"wp-image-759\" width=\"384\" height=\"512\" srcset=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-768x1024.jpeg 768w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-225x300.jpeg 225w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-1152x1536.jpeg 1152w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-1536x2048.jpeg 1536w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1730-scaled.jpeg 1920w\" sizes=\"(max-width: 384px) 100vw, 384px\" \/><\/a><\/figure><\/div>\n\n\n<p>F\u00fcr die optische Signalisierung habe ich einen roten Led Streifen in das Geh\u00e4use eingelassen. Auf der R\u00fcckseite der Konstruktion befindet sich ein f\u00fcnfpoliger M12 Steckverbinder als Anschluss und der Raum zwischen dem Servo und der R\u00fcckwand dient als Verdrahtungsraum. Befestigt wird das ganze Teil an der Kamera mit nur 2 Schrauben, eine davon diente urspr\u00fcnglich zur Montage des Sonnenschutzes. F\u00fcr alle anderen Schraubverbindungen wurden Einschmelzmuttern in den Druck eingelassen. 230Grad L\u00f6tkolbentemperatur erwiesen sich daf\u00fcr als ideal. Das Ding wurde \u00fcbrigens aus PTEG gedruckt.<\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-large is-resized\"><a href=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-scaled.jpeg\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-1024x768.jpeg\" alt=\"\" class=\"wp-image-760\" width=\"512\" height=\"384\" srcset=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-1024x768.jpeg 1024w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-300x225.jpeg 300w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-768x576.jpeg 768w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-1536x1152.jpeg 1536w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1710-2048x1536.jpeg 2048w\" sizes=\"(max-width: 512px) 100vw, 512px\" \/><\/a><\/figure><\/div>\n\n\n<p>Als Steuerung daf\u00fcr diente ein einfacher Arduino Uno und f\u00fcr das Signal, das der Roboter im Automatikbetrieb ist lieferte dieser einen potentialfreien Kontakt. Die Stromversorgung erledigen 2 Logo!Power Industrienetzteile. Das eine mit 12V versorgt den Arduino inkl. Led Streifen und das mit 5V Ausgangsspannung versorgt das Servo, wobei ich es auf 6V hochgedreht habe um dem MPX Rhino eine passendere Arbeitsspannung zu bieten. Bei der Inbetriebnahme stie\u00df ich auf ein unerwartetes Problem. Das Servo positionierte einfach nicht, was zuerst etwas Kopfzerbrechen machte, aber die Ursache war dann schnell gefunden. Dieses Servo kann es gar nicht leiden wenn man das PWM Signal sprunghaft \u00e4ndert. Hab dann mein Programm so angepasst, dass es eine kontinuierliche Signal\u00e4nderung bis zur Zielposition gibt. <\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ter size-large is-resized\"><a href=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813.jpg\"><img loading=\"lazy\" decoding=\"async\" src=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813-676x1024.jpg\" alt=\"\" class=\"wp-image-762\" width=\"507\" height=\"768\" srcset=\"https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813-676x1024.jpg 676w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813-198x300.jpg 198w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813-768x1163.jpg 768w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813-1015x1536.jpg 1015w, https:\/\/www.wurzelausdrei.at\/blog\/wp-content\/uploads\/2023\/02\/IMG_1813.jpg 1170w\" sizes=\"(max-width: 507px) 100vw, 507px\" \/><\/a><\/figure><\/div>\n\n\n<p><\/p>\n\n\n\n<p><strong>Fazit:<\/strong><\/p>\n\n\n\n<p>Das Bastelprojekt befindet sich derzeit in der Erprobungsphase und bis jetzt schaut alles gut aus. Ob die anderen Anlagen dann so ausger\u00fcstet werden wird sich zeigen. <\/p>\n","protected":false},"excerpt":{"rendered":"<p>Vorgeschichte: Bedingt durch Industrie 4.0 h\u00e4ufen sich auch bei uns die Projekte, in denen k\u00fcnstliche Intelligenzen immer mehr eine Rolle spielen. Bei den meisten Aufgaben f\u00fcr die KI\u00b4s handelt es sich um irgendwelche Kontroll- und \u00dcberwachungsmechanismen. Um diese Aufgaben zu erf\u00fcllen reicht die &#8222;Standardsensorik&#8220; oft nicht nicht mehr aus, somit erfordern gewisse Aufgaben &#8222;echte Augen&#8220; f\u00fcr den blechernen Mitarbeiter. In [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":761,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1,5,22,12],"tags":[],"class_list":["post-757","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-allgemein","category-elektronik-und-co","category-job-projekte","category-technik"],"_links":{"self":[{"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/posts\/757"}],"collection":[{"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=757"}],"version-history":[{"count":2,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/posts\/757\/revisions"}],"predecessor-version":[{"id":763,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/posts\/757\/revisions\/763"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=\/wp\/v2\/media\/761"}],"wp:attachment":[{"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=757"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=757"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.wurzelausdrei.at\/blog\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=757"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}